## [Unreleased]

### Added

- **Markdown rendered-diff view.** When viewing `.md` or `.markdown`
files, a "Rendered" toggle in the toolbar switches between the
source-text diff (default Side-by-side / Inline editors) and a
rendered `FlowDocument` view that shows the diff *inside* the
rendered markdown. Removed text appears with red strikethrough,
added text with green background, word-level diff anchors on
unchanged tokens inside edited paragraphs (bold / italic / inline
code / hyperlink formatting preserved on those anchors), and links
whose URL changed but text didn't render in orange with a
both-URLs tooltip. Nested list items diff at item granularity.
Heavily-rewritten paragraphs (token similarity below 30%) fall
back to clean two-block tints instead of noisy interleaved word
fragments. Tables render as plain-text fallback. Rendered mode is
the default on first encounter; the user's toggle preference
persists across launches via the new `preferMarkdownRendered`
setting. F7 / F8 hunk navigation skips files viewed in rendered
mode (advancing to the next file) because the source-diff editors
and hunk overview bar are hidden in that mode.

using System.Windows;
using System.Windows.Documents;
using System.Windows.Media;
using DiffViewer.Rendering;
using FluentAssertions;
using Xunit;

namespace DiffViewer.Tests.Rendering;

/// <summary>
/// Black-box tests for <see cref="MarkdownDiffRenderer"/>. The renderer
/// produces a WPF <see cref="FlowDocument"/>, so every test that touches
/// the output needs an STA apartment via <c>[StaFact]</c> — <see cref="FlowDocument"/>
/// and its descendants (<see cref="Paragraph"/>, <see cref="Run"/>,
/// <see cref="Hyperlink"/>) are dispatcher-affine.
///
/// <para>Tests assert structure of the output (block kinds, inline runs,
/// brushes, text content) without reaching into the renderer's private
/// types — <c>InternalsVisibleTo</c> doesn't expose <c>private</c>
/// nested members anyway, and the contract under test is the public
/// shape of the <see cref="FlowDocument"/>.</para>
///
/// <para>Sample matrix mirrors the 10 pairs from the spike's
/// <c>samples/</c> folder so the integration's behavior on each
/// caveat-demonstration case stays in sync with the spike's verdict.</para>
/// </summary>
public class MarkdownDiffRendererTests
{
private static readonly Color DeletedBgColor = Color.FromRgb(0xFF, 0xE0, 0xE0);
private static readonly Color InsertedBgColor = Color.FromRgb(0xE0, 0xFF, 0xE0);
private static readonly Color UrlChangedFgColor = Color.FromRgb(0xCC, 0x66, 0x00);

// ---------- baseline ----------

[StaFact]
public void Render_EmptyOldEmptyNew_ProducesEmptyDocument()
{
var doc = MarkdownDiffRenderer.Render("", "");
doc.Should().NotBeNull();
doc.Blocks.Should().BeEmpty();
}

[StaFact]
public void Render_IdenticalInputs_ProducesNoDiffDecorations()
{
const string md = "# Title\n\nA paragraph.\n";

var doc = MarkdownDiffRenderer.Render(md, md);

// Should produce a heading + paragraph (plus possibly a trailing
// empty Paragraph from the trailing newline; not the contract
// under test). What IS the contract: nothing should be tinted.
foreach (var p in doc.Blocks.OfType<Paragraph>())
{
ColorOf(p.Background).Should().NotBe(DeletedBgColor);
ColorOf(p.Background).Should().NotBe(InsertedBgColor);
}
foreach (var run in AllRuns(doc))
{
ColorOf(run.Background).Should().NotBe(DeletedBgColor);
ColorOf(run.Background).Should().NotBe(InsertedBgColor);
}
}

// ---------- happy path ----------

[StaFact]
public void Render_HappyPath_ProducesHeadingPlusParagraphPlusList()
{
// Mirrors spike sample 01.
const string oldText = "# Title\n\nThe quick brown fox.\n\n- Alpha\n- Beta\n";
const string newText = "# Title v2\n\nThe quick brown ferret.\n\n- Alpha\n- Beta\n- Gamma\n";

var doc = MarkdownDiffRenderer.Render(oldText, newText);

doc.Blocks.OfType<Paragraph>().Should().NotBeEmpty(
"the rendered output should include at least one block per source block");

// A new list item appended => somewhere in the document, either a
// full-block-tinted paragraph (Insert path) OR an insert-tinted
// Run (token path via short-block exemption) should appear.
bool anyInsertSignal =
doc.Blocks.OfType<Paragraph>().Any(p => ColorOf(p.Background) == InsertedBgColor)
|| AllRuns(doc).Any(r => ColorOf(r.Background) == InsertedBgColor);

anyInsertSignal.Should().BeTrue(
"the new list item should appear with the insert tint somewhere in the output");
}

// ---------- caveat 1 fix: inline formatting preserved across diff ----------

[StaFact]
public void Render_InlineBoldEdit_PreservesBoldOnUnchangedTokens()
{
// Word-level edit inside a paragraph with bold text.
const string oldText = "Read the **important warning** below.\n";
const string newText = "Read the **critical warning** below.\n";

var doc = MarkdownDiffRenderer.Render(oldText, newText);

// "warning" survives unchanged; the bold MUST be preserved on it.
var warningRun = AllRuns(doc).FirstOrDefault(r => r.Text == "warning");
warningRun.Should().NotBeNull();
warningRun!.FontWeight.Should().Be(FontWeights.Bold,
"the v2 token pipeline preserves inline formatting on unchanged sub-runs");
}

[StaFact]
public void Render_InlineCodeEdit_PreservesMonospaceOnChangedToken()
{
// Mirrors spike sample 03 idea: edit inside an inline-code span.
const string oldText = "Use `git status` to inspect.\n";
const string newText = "Use `git status --short` to inspect.\n";

var doc = MarkdownDiffRenderer.Render(oldText, newText);

// The unchanged "git" token should retain monospace (Consolas).
var gitRun = AllRuns(doc).FirstOrDefault(r => r.Text == "git");
gitRun.Should().NotBeNull();
gitRun!.FontFamily.Source.Should().Be("Consolas",
"inline-code formatting carries through the token diff");
}

// ---------- link rendering ----------

[StaFact]
public void Render_LinkTextChange_RendersAsHyperlink()
{
const string oldText = "See the [home page](https://example.com).\n";
const string newText = "See the [homepage](https://example.com).\n";

var doc = MarkdownDiffRenderer.Render(oldText, newText);

var hyperlinks = AllInlines(doc).OfType<Hyperlink>().ToList();
hyperlinks.Should().NotBeEmpty("link should render as a Hyperlink, not a plain Run");
}

[StaFact]
public void Render_LinkUrlOnlyChange_TintsHyperlinkOrange()
{
// Same link text, different URL -> orange tint per the spike's
// "honest about metadata changes" policy.
const string oldText = "See the [docs](https://example.com/v1).\n";
const string newText = "See the [docs](https://example.com/v2).\n";

var doc = MarkdownDiffRenderer.Render(oldText, newText);

var orange = AllInlines(doc).OfType<Hyperlink>().FirstOrDefault(h =>
h.Foreground is SolidColorBrush b && b.Color == UrlChangedFgColor);

orange.Should().NotBeNull(
"URL-only change should surface as the orange-tinted Hyperlink, not silently disappear");
orange!.ToolTip.Should().NotBeNull("tooltip should disclose both URLs");
orange.ToolTip!.ToString().Should().Contain("v1").And.Contain("v2");
}

// ---------- caveat 2 fix: nested list per-item diff ----------

[StaFact]
public void Render_NestedListInnerItemEdit_DiffsAtItemGranularity()
{
// Outer items "Vegetables" / "Fruits" identical; inner edit only.
const string oldText = "- Vegetables\n - Carrots\n - Spinach\n- Fruits\n - Apples\n";
const string newText = "- Vegetables\n - Carrots\n - Broccoli\n- Fruits\n - Apples\n";

var doc = MarkdownDiffRenderer.Render(oldText, newText);

// "Carrots", "Apples" (and ideally "Vegetables", "Fruits") survive
// unchanged: their runs should NOT be tinted.
bool carrotsClean = AllRuns(doc).Where(r => r.Text == "Carrots").All(IsClean);
bool applesClean = AllRuns(doc).Where(r => r.Text == "Apples").All(IsClean);
bool vegetablesClean = AllRuns(doc).Where(r => r.Text == "Vegetables").All(IsClean);
bool fruitsClean = AllRuns(doc).Where(r => r.Text == "Fruits").All(IsClean);

carrotsClean.Should().BeTrue("a sibling item should not be marked as changed when only Spinach->Broccoli was edited");
applesClean.Should().BeTrue("the unedited fruit should not be marked as changed");
vegetablesClean.Should().BeTrue("the outer item should not be marked as changed when only an inner item was edited");
fruitsClean.Should().BeTrue("the second outer item should not be marked as changed");

// The actual edit IS visible somewhere.
bool spinachStruck = AllRuns(doc).Any(r =>
r.Text == "Spinach" && r.Background is SolidColorBrush b && b.Color == DeletedBgColor);
bool broccoliInserted = AllRuns(doc).Any(r =>
r.Text == "Broccoli" && r.Background is SolidColorBrush b && b.Color == InsertedBgColor);

spinachStruck.Should().BeTrue("the deleted item should carry the delete tint");
broccoliInserted.Should().BeTrue("the inserted item should carry the insert tint");
}

// ---------- known limitation: tables fall back to plain text ----------

[StaFact]
public void Render_TableCellChange_FallsBackToPlainTextBlock()
{
const string oldText = "| H |\n|---|\n| a |\n";
const string newText = "| H |\n|---|\n| b |\n";

var doc = MarkdownDiffRenderer.Render(oldText, newText);

// Plain-text fallback means no WPF Table element in the output.
doc.Blocks.OfType<Table>().Should().BeEmpty(
"tables intentionally render as plain-text Paragraphs in this version");
}

// ---------- caveat 3c fix: similarity gate prevents word-diff noise ----------

[StaFact]
public void Render_HeavyRewriteWithNoSharedWords_FallsBackToTwoFullBlockTints()
{
// Same heading anchors the position; the paragraph has zero token
// overlap so similarity gate (MinReplaceSimilarity = 0.30) should
// refuse to coalesce into a Replace.
const string oldText = "## Lookups\n\nUse indexes on frequently queried columns to speed up lookups.\n";
const string newText = "## Lookups\n\nMaterialized views shine when aggregations rarely change.\n";

var doc = MarkdownDiffRenderer.Render(oldText, newText);

// Similarity-gate fallback => the deleted paragraph and the inserted
// paragraph each render as a SEPARATE block with the tint on the
// PARAGRAPH (not on its descendant Runs).
int redParagraphs = doc.Blocks.OfType<Paragraph>().Count(p =>
ColorOf(p.Background) == DeletedBgColor);
int greenParagraphs = doc.Blocks.OfType<Paragraph>().Count(p =>
ColorOf(p.Background) == InsertedBgColor);

redParagraphs.Should().BeGreaterOrEqualTo(1,
"the deleted paragraph should be a single full-block red tint, not interleaved word fragments");
greenParagraphs.Should().BeGreaterOrEqualTo(1,
"the inserted paragraph should be a single full-block green tint, not interleaved word fragments");

// And there should be NO single paragraph that contains both a
// deleted-Run and an inserted-Run — that would mean the
// coalesce-into-Replace happened anyway.
bool anyMixedParagraph = doc.Blocks.OfType<Paragraph>().Any(p =>
{
var runs = AllRunsIn(p).ToList();
bool hasDeleteRun = runs.Any(r => ColorOf(r.Background) == DeletedBgColor);
bool hasInsertRun = runs.Any(r => ColorOf(r.Background) == InsertedBgColor);
return hasDeleteRun && hasInsertRun;
});
anyMixedParagraph.Should().BeFalse(
"similarity gate should keep delete and insert in SEPARATE paragraphs for zero-overlap rewrites");
}

[StaFact]
public void Render_SmallListItemReplace_StaysCoalescedViaShortBlockExemption()
{
// "Spinach" vs "Broccoli" share zero tokens but are below the
// short-block-exemption threshold, so they should still coalesce
// into a single tidy inline Replace.
const string oldText = "- Spinach\n";
const string newText = "- Broccoli\n";

var doc = MarkdownDiffRenderer.Render(oldText, newText);

// Output is one list item paragraph with one strike Run + one
// insert Run (in addition to the bullet prefix Run).
doc.Blocks.OfType<Paragraph>().Should().HaveCount(1,
"short-block exemption keeps a single-token Replace as one inline line, not split into two list rows");

var runs = AllRunsIn(doc.Blocks.OfType<Paragraph>().Single()).ToList();
runs.Any(r => r.Text == "Spinach" && r.Background is SolidColorBrush b && b.Color == DeletedBgColor)
.Should().BeTrue();
runs.Any(r => r.Text == "Broccoli" && r.Background is SolidColorBrush b && b.Color == InsertedBgColor)
.Should().BeTrue();
}

// ---------- caveat 3a known limitation: move detection ----------

[StaFact]
public void Render_ReorderedSections_RenderAsSeparateDeleteAndInsert()
{
// Three sections, last two swapped. No move-detection in LCS, so
// this renders as delete + insert separated by the unchanged
// middle. Test pins this behavior so a future move-detection
// change is intentional, not silent.
const string oldText = "# T\n\n## A\nFirst.\n\n## B\nSecond.\n\n## C\nThird.\n";
const string newText = "# T\n\n## A\nFirst.\n\n## C\nThird.\n\n## B\nSecond.\n";

var doc = MarkdownDiffRenderer.Render(oldText, newText);

// Full-block tints from Delete/Insert ops land on the Paragraph,
// not on its descendant Runs.
bool anyDeleteParagraph = doc.Blocks.OfType<Paragraph>()
.Any(p => ColorOf(p.Background) == DeletedBgColor);
bool anyInsertParagraph = doc.Blocks.OfType<Paragraph>()
.Any(p => ColorOf(p.Background) == InsertedBgColor);

anyDeleteParagraph.Should().BeTrue(
"moved section's old position should produce at least one full-block-tinted delete paragraph");
anyInsertParagraph.Should().BeTrue(
"moved section's new position should produce at least one full-block-tinted insert paragraph");
}

// ---------- helpers ----------

private static IEnumerable<Run> AllRuns(FlowDocument doc) =>
doc.Blocks.SelectMany(AllRunsIn);

private static IEnumerable<Run> AllRunsIn(Block block)
{
if (block is Paragraph p)
return AllInlinesUnder(p.Inlines).OfType<Run>();
if (block is Section s)
return s.Blocks.SelectMany(AllRunsIn);
return Array.Empty<Run>();
}

private static IEnumerable<Inline> AllInlines(FlowDocument doc) =>
doc.Blocks.SelectMany(AllInlinesIn);

private static IEnumerable<Inline> AllInlinesIn(Block block)
{
if (block is Paragraph p) return AllInlinesUnder(p.Inlines);
if (block is Section s) return s.Blocks.SelectMany(AllInlinesIn);
return Array.Empty<Inline>();
}

private static IEnumerable<Inline> AllInlinesUnder(InlineCollection inlines)
{
foreach (var inl in inlines)
{
yield return inl;
if (inl is Span span)
{
foreach (var child in AllInlinesUnder(span.Inlines))
yield return child;
}
}
}

private static Color? ColorOf(Brush? brush) =>
brush is SolidColorBrush scb ? scb.Color : (Color?)null;

private static bool IsClean(Run run) =>
run.Background is null
|| (ColorOf(run.Background) != DeletedBgColor
&& ColorOf(run.Background) != InsertedBgColor);
}
